For the 2026 school year, there is 1 private school serving 53 students in Ixonia, WI (there are , serving 265 public students). 17% of all K-12 students in Ixonia, WI are educated in private schools (compared to the WI state average of 15%).
100% of private schools in Ixonia, WI are religiously affiliated (most commonly Wisconsin Evangelical Lutheran Synod).
